Differences in zoom magnification

 

Optical zoom

Extended

Digital zoom

Model name

zoom

magnification

magnification

 

 

magnification

 

HDR-CX220/ CX220E/ CX230/ CX230E/

27 times

32 times

320 times

PJ220/ PJ220E/ PJ230/ PJ230E

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

HDR-CX280/ CX280E/ CX290/ CX290E

27 times

50 times

320 times

 

 

 

 

HDR-CX320/ CX320E/ CX380/ CX380E/

30 times

55 times

350 times

CX390E/ PJ320E/ PJ380/ PJ380E/ PJ390E

Memory card access lamp

While the lamp is lit or flashing, the camcorder is reading or writing data.

Tripod receptacle

Attach a tripod (sold separately: the length of the screw must be less than 5.5 mm (7/32 in.)).

Depending on the specifications of the tripod, your camcorder may not attach in the proper direction.
